SEC And Madoff Reach Agreement On Fraud Case

SEC And Madoff Reach Agreement On Fraud Case

The Securities and Exchange Commission and Bernard Madoff have reached an agreement that could eventually force the disgraced investor to pay a civil fine and return money raised from investors.

The agreement states that the allegations of fraud cannot be contested by Madoff and that possible penalties will be decided "at a later time."

The SEC says that it has submitted the agreement to a Manhattan federal judge, who has to sign off on it.
